How to Camouflage a Ladder Stand

In order to camouflage a ladder stand, you will need some basic supplies. First, you will need some form of netting or fabric to cover the stand. This can be anything from burlap to camo netting.

Next, you will need some sort of vegetation to attach to the netting or fabric. This could be leaves, branches, or even grasses. Finally, you will need something to help hold everything in place such as zip ties or string.

Once you have all of your supplies, simply drape the netting or fabric over the stand and then attach the vegetation. Be sure to cover as much of the stand as possible so that it is well camouflaged.

  • Find some foliage that is similar to the surrounding area where the ladder stand will be placed
  • Cut the foliage into pieces that will easily cover the ladder stand
  • Attach the foliage to the ladder stand using natural materials like vines or twine
  • Place the camouflaged ladder stand in its desired location

How Do You Camouflage a Box Stand?

A box stand is a type of hunting blind that allows the hunter to be elevated above the ground and have a 360 degree view of their surroundings. The most common type of box stand is made from wood, but there are also metal and plastic stands on the market. When choosing a stand to build or buy, consider how you will camouflage it to blend in with your surroundings.

One way to camouflage a box stand is by painting it with earth tones like green, brown, and black. This will help it blend in with trees and vegetation. You can also add leaves, branches, and other natural materials to the outside of the stand to further disguise it.

Another option is to purchase or create a camo netting that can be draped over the stand. This netting should be made from light-weight material so that it does not collapse the structure. Whichever method you choose, make sure that you take into account both the color and texture of your surroundings when selecting your camo pattern.
